Is there any portable format for the context you build up with an assistant?
A product appeared this week specifically about keeping AI context portable between tools, which tells me I am not the only one with this problem.
Every assistant I use has accumulated a setup — instructions about how I work, project conventions, things I have corrected repeatedly. Moving to a different tool means rebuilding all of it from memory, and I never remember the half that took longest to get right.
Is there a portable format emerging, or is the practical answer to keep it somewhere neutral myself?

One habit worth adopting whichever route you take: when you correct an assistant about something for the second time, write it into the file immediately rather than after the session.
The corrections you make repeatedly are exactly the content that is worth keeping, and they are the ones you forget existed once the tool has been trained out of the behaviour. Capturing them at the moment of irritation is the only reliable time.
